The Importance of Readable Prescriptions
Readable prescriptions are essential for several reasons:
- Patient Safety: A legible prescription reduces the risk of medication errors, which can lead to serious health complications.
- Adherence to Medication: When patients can easily read their prescriptions, they are more likely to follow the instructions correctly, leading to better health outcomes.
- Efficiency in Pharmacies: Pharmacists can process prescriptions faster when they can easily understand the doctor’s handwriting, reducing wait times for patients.
Understanding Prescription Errors
Prescription errors can occur for various reasons, and understanding them is vital for improving healthcare practices. Here are some common types of errors:
- Illegible Handwriting: A significant percentage of prescriptions written by hand are difficult to read, leading to misinterpretation.
- Ambiguous Instructions: Vague terms or abbreviations can confuse patients, resulting in incorrect dosages or frequencies.
- Incorrect Dosage or Drug Name: Errors in writing the name of the medication or its dosage can lead to dangerous health risks.
Challenges of Handwritten Prescriptions
Despite the importance of readability, many healthcare professionals still rely on handwritten prescriptions. This practice presents several challenges:
1. Variability in Handwriting Styles
Every doctor has a unique handwriting style, and this variability can create confusion. What one pharmacist interprets correctly, another might misread entirely.
2. Lack of Standardization
There is no universal standard for writing prescriptions. Different practitioners may use different abbreviations, leading to misunderstandings among pharmacists and patients.
3. Time Constraints
Doctors often work under significant time pressure, leading to rushed handwriting that may not be legible. This urgency can compromise the clarity of essential information.
Technological Solutions: The Rise of Electronic Prescriptions
To combat the challenges associated with handwritten prescriptions, many healthcare providers are turning to technology. Electronic prescriptions (e-prescriptions) are becoming increasingly common and offer several advantages:
1. Improved Clarity
E-prescriptions are typed, eliminating the issue of illegible handwriting. This clarity ensures that both pharmacists and patients can easily understand the medication instructions.
2. Enhanced Safety Features
Most e-prescribing systems include safety features such as drug interaction alerts and allergy checks, which help healthcare providers make safer prescribing decisions.
3. Streamlined Workflow
E-prescribing can significantly streamline the prescription process. Doctors can send prescriptions directly to pharmacies, reducing the chance of errors from phone calls or faxes.
The Role of Prescription Readers
As technology continues to advance, prescription readers are emerging as a valuable tool in the healthcare ecosystem. These devices and applications can help interpret handwritten prescriptions, ensuring that patients receive the correct medications.
How Prescription Readers Work
Prescription readers utilize optical character recognition (OCR) technology to scan and interpret handwritten prescriptions. Here’s how they function:
- Scanning: The prescription is scanned using a device or mobile application.
- Image Processing: The OCR technology processes the scanned image to identify text and symbols.
- Text Interpretation: The software translates the scanned text into a digital format.
- Verification: The system cross-references the interpreted data with a database to check for accuracy and potential errors.
Benefits of Using Prescription Readers
The integration of prescription readers into the healthcare process offers several benefits:
- Accuracy: Prescription readers help minimize errors by ensuring that medications are interpreted correctly.
- Accessibility: Patients can easily access their prescriptions through mobile applications, improving communication with healthcare providers.
- Time-Saving: Pharmacists can quickly verify and process prescriptions, reducing wait times for patients.
Challenges and Limitations of Prescription Readers
While prescription readers offer numerous advantages, they are not without challenges:
1. Technology Limitations
Despite advancements in OCR technology, it may still struggle with certain handwriting styles or complex abbreviations, leading to potential errors.
2. Privacy Concerns
The use of digital tools raises concerns about patient data privacy. Healthcare providers must ensure that they comply with regulations such as HIPAA to protect patient information.
3. Dependence on Technology
As reliance on technology grows, there is a risk that healthcare providers may become overly dependent on these tools, potentially overlooking critical thinking and judgment in the prescribing process.

Frequently Asked Questions
What is a doctor writing prescription reader?
A doctor writing prescription reader is a tool or application designed to interpret handwritten or printed prescriptions from healthcare providers, enabling patients and pharmacists to understand the medication instructions clearly.
How does a prescription reader improve patient safety?
By accurately reading and interpreting prescriptions, a prescription reader minimizes the risk of medication errors caused by illegible handwriting, ensuring that patients receive the correct medications and dosages.
What technologies are used in prescription readers?
Prescription readers typically utilize optical character recognition (OCR), machine learning, and natural language processing (NLP) to convert handwritten or printed text into digital format for better readability and understanding.
Are there any privacy concerns with using prescription readers?
Yes, privacy concerns can arise if prescription readers store or transmit sensitive patient information. It's essential for these tools to comply with healthcare regulations like HIPAA to protect patient confidentiality.
Can prescription readers be integrated into pharmacy systems?
Yes, many prescription readers can be integrated into existing pharmacy management systems to streamline workflows, improve accuracy in filling prescriptions, and enhance overall patient care.
